As God of the Ocean, Neptune teaches us about wave motion. We are most familiar with particle motion--straight ahead, fast or slow. But wave motion doesn't move straight ahead. Instead, we can bob up and down. We can tumble head over heels. And we can be caught in a riptide. All of this is Neptune, who is teaching us directly about wave motion. From Neptune, we learn to participate in life. From Neptune, we learn that simply being an observer leaves a lot to the imagination. Participate fully--that's Neptune's message.
